Not following the trend of using hard disks like most of the netbook manufactures, this baby has Solis state goodness. You also get integrated webcam, Bluetooth, 802.11b/g/n WiFi and multicard reader. It comes with a 3-cell battery and weighs only 1.74 pounds.It runs Windows 7. Although it is not specified that which processor it uses, the obvious guess is the Z540 or the Z550 Atom processor as most of the netbook carrying GMA 500 chipset have that processor. It is expected to the unveiled at the CES 2010]]></description> <wfw:commentRss>http://gadgetmix.com/netbook/ultrathin-lg-xnote-lgx30-seen-on-fccs-website/feed/</wfw:commentRss> <slash:comments>0</slash:comments> </item> </channel> </rss>
